fixed #1761
This commit is contained in:
parent
322960e090
commit
b324bb4d2e
2 changed files with 14 additions and 15 deletions
|
@ -1,25 +1,24 @@
|
||||||
<template>
|
<template>
|
||||||
<div>
|
<div>
|
||||||
<Rate v-model="v1" allow-half show-text disabled>
|
<Rate v-model="value"></Rate>
|
||||||
<span style="color: #f5a623">{{ v1 }}</span>
|
<Rate allow-half v-model="valueHalf"></Rate>
|
||||||
|
<Rate show-text v-model="valueText"></Rate>
|
||||||
|
<Rate show-text allow-half v-model="valueCustomText">
|
||||||
|
<span style="color: #f5a623">{{ valueCustomText }}</span>
|
||||||
</Rate>
|
</Rate>
|
||||||
{{ v1 }}
|
<Rate disabled allow-half v-model="valueDisabled"></Rate>
|
||||||
<div @click="v1 = 3">change v1</div>
|
|
||||||
</div>
|
</div>
|
||||||
</template>
|
</template>
|
||||||
<script>
|
<script>
|
||||||
export default {
|
export default {
|
||||||
props: {},
|
|
||||||
data () {
|
data () {
|
||||||
return {
|
return {
|
||||||
v1: 2
|
value: 0,
|
||||||
};
|
valueHalf: 2.5,
|
||||||
},
|
valueText: 3,
|
||||||
computed: {},
|
valueCustomText: 3.8,
|
||||||
methods: {
|
valueDisabled: 2.4
|
||||||
changeValue (val) {
|
|
||||||
console.log(val);
|
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
};
|
}
|
||||||
</script>
|
</script>
|
|
@ -47,7 +47,7 @@
|
||||||
prefixCls: prefixCls,
|
prefixCls: prefixCls,
|
||||||
hoverIndex: -1,
|
hoverIndex: -1,
|
||||||
isHover: false,
|
isHover: false,
|
||||||
isHalf: this.allowHalf && this.value % 1 == 0.5,
|
isHalf: this.allowHalf && this.value.toString().indexOf('.') >= 0,
|
||||||
currentValue: this.value
|
currentValue: this.value
|
||||||
};
|
};
|
||||||
},
|
},
|
||||||
|
|
Loading…
Add table
Reference in a new issue